BIOGRAPHY:
Karen McLain is a third generation Arizona native. Growing up in Arizona, she developed a deep appreciation for the outdoors, and for the rural and ranching lifestyle. Karen graduated from Arizona State University with a B.A. in Studio Art. She went on to pursue more traditional and realistic styles, and to create a style of her own. A number of commissioned works are accepted from collectors. The rest of the time, Karen can be found drawing or painting en plein air. These landscapes and life studies of wild horses are then developed into larger works in her studio.McLain states,"Painting from life not only reveals natures beauty first hand, it also challenges me to focus and see clearly the light, form and wonderful color present." Time spent in the saddle, and painting en plein air, results in an outlook that McLain describes as, "Drawn from life, and inspired by life", which is reflected in her work.
